Music plays a pivotal role in fitness classes, serving as a powerful motivator that energizes both participants and instructors. A well-curated playlist has the ability to transform a workout, turning it into a dynamic and engaging experience. However, this auditory boost comes with a challenge that many urban fitness centers face: managing sound levels. While music can elevate a class, it can also disturb neighbors and potentially lead to health concerns. This blog explores the delicate balance of maintaining the right volume in fitness settings and offers practical solutions to ensure a positive experience for all involved.
Enhanced Motivation and Performance
Sound is a powerful motivator. The right beats can elevate heart rates, synchronize movements, and push participants to exceed their limits. Fitness instructors often rely on music to set the rhythm and keep their classes engaged. According to many, a robust soundscape can transform a class from mundane to exhilarating, creating an environment where participants are more likely to return.
Positive Impact on Participants
Numerous studies have shown that music can enhance physical performance by reducing perceived effort. Instructors and attendees alike report feeling more energetic and focused when the music aligns perfectly with the workout’s intensity. The sound acts as a virtual coach, encouraging everyone to push through tough spots and enjoy the endorphin rush that follows.
Navigating Noise Ordinances and Neighborly Concerns
Urban fitness centers often face strict noise regulations. The vibrant sounds that invigorate workout sessions can become a nuisance to neighbors, leading to complaints and potential legal issues. Balancing the desire for energetic classes with respect for the community is crucial for gyms located in densely populated areas.
Strategies for Effective Sound Management
To address the volume challenge, fitness studios must adopt innovative strategies. Using high-quality sound equipment, positioning speakers strategically, and integrating soundproofing materials are practical steps to maintain optimal sound levels. Regularly measuring decibels with tools like the Trigger Sound Monitor can also help manage and adjust sound levels proactively.

Ensuring Energizing Workouts and Peaceful Coexistence
Achieving a harmonious balance between lively fitness classes and community tranquility is essential. Gyms must consider both the auditory needs of their clients and the peace of their neighbors. Incorporating quieter classes, such as yoga or pilates, and providing noise-cancelling headphones can offer alternatives that cater to diverse preferences without sacrificing overall experience.
